YouTube Tests Glowing Subscribe Button to Encourage Viewers to Subscribe


YouTube is testing a new feature that makes the subscribe button glow when creators ask viewers to subscribe. The feature is currently being rolled out to a small number of channels, and it's unclear if or when it will be available to everyone.

When the glowing subscribe button is enabled, it will appear as a small, yellow circle with a pulsing white light. The button will only glow when the creator specifically asks viewers to subscribe, such as at the end of a video or in the video description.

YouTube says that the glowing subscribe button is designed to make it easier for viewers to subscribe to channels that they enjoy. The company believes that the feature will be especially helpful for creators who are trying to grow their audiences.

"We're always looking for ways to make it easier for viewers to find and subscribe to the channels they love," said a YouTube spokesperson. "The glowing subscribe button is a new way to make it more prominent and encourage people to take action."
